Overview

HD 217107 b is an exoplanet orbiting the star HD 217107, discovered in 1998 using the Radial Velocity method.

System Context

HD 217107 b orbits HD 217107 and was reported in 1998 and was detected with the Radial Velocity method.

Published measurements list a mass of 459.58 Earth masses and an orbital period of 7.13 days.

Catalog data places the system at about 20.1 parsecs from Earth, a host star classified as G, and 2 known planets in the system.
